Nearly ten years ago, Austin Marshall began his journey in Scouting at just six years old. Like many young Scouts, he learned the basics—teamwork, responsibility, and perseverance. But what sets Scouting apart is how those early lessons grow into something much bigger.
Now, as Senior Patrol Leader for Troop 222 in Hilton Head Island, Austin is completing the final and most meaningful step of that journey: earning the rank of Eagle Scout.
A Project Rooted in Purpose
Eagle Scout service projects are more than a requirement. They also are a reflection of a Scout’s values, leadership, and commitment to others. For Austin, the choice of project wasn’t just about what he could build, but who he could impact.
He focused on two places that have shaped his life: his school and his community.
At Hilton Head Christian Academy, Austin designed and led the construction of a Gaga Ball Pit—a fast-paced, inclusive game space where students of all ages can gather, play, and connect.
At the same time, Austin turned his attention beyond school grounds to a broader community need: food insecurity.
Motivated by the belief that “no one in our community should go hungry,” he organized a large-scale food drive benefiting Bluffton Self Help.
Through careful planning, outreach, and coordination, Austin rallied volunteers and supporters to collect more than 1,500 canned and dry goods—a meaningful contribution that will help local families in need.
